Should My Heat Pump Be So Noisy in Pigeon Forge, TN?

October 24, 2024

Other than a gentle hum, sporadic clicking and a swoosh that signals going into defrost mode, your heat pump shouldn’t make noise. Any sounds other than these three should alert Pigeon Forge, TN, homeowners to a potential issue. Let’s talk about a few heat pump noises and the kinds of trouble they might point to.

Hissing

Usually, there’s no single and unique cause for each troublesome noise that a heat pump might make. But hissing and gurgling noises are the exceptions to this rule. When you hear these noises, you can be sure your system has a refrigerant leak.

When gaseous refrigerant flows out of holes in your heat pump’s refrigerant lines, you’ll hear hissing. When air moves in to displace that refrigerant and forms bubbles, you’ll hear gurgling. Since refrigerant is toxic, you should never attempt to stop leaks and refill your system on your own.

Rattling

Rattling noises usually mean that some debris is tumbling around inside your heat pump. Pebbles, twigs, leaves, dirt, acorns and other objects have flown inside and may impede functioning by clogging valves, blocking airflow and preventing the compressor from working to its full capacity.

The best way to remove this noise and handle the issue is to ask HVAC service technicians to clean your heat pump. They can do this for you as part of a maintenance visit, which you should schedule twice every year. You should also clean or replace your heat pump’s filter every 30-90 days.

Banging

The likeliest explanation for rhythmic banging noises is that one of your heat pump’s fan blades has come loose and is now striking some object. This object may be another heat pump component, or it may be a block of ice that has formed improperly in your system.
